Motul and MotoGP Extend Partnership Until 2030

Motul and MotoGP extend their long-standing collaboration through 2030, reinforcing a partnership focused on innovation, fan engagement, and global growth.

Motul and MotoGP have officially renewed their long-standing partnership for another five years, extending the agreement through 2030 and bringing the collaboration close to a remarkable 20-year milestone.

The partnership covers Motul’s extensive involvement across the MotoGP calendar, including season-long sponsorships, global fan engagement initiatives, digital campaigns, and title sponsorship of two major races: the Motul Grand Prix of Japan and the Motul Grand Prix of Valencia.

Motul and MotoGP have worked together for more than 15 years, focusing heavily on fan-centric activations, immersive events, and all-round marketing efforts. The collaboration integrates Motul’s racing heritage and technical expertise with MotoGP’s drive for innovation, competition, and high-performance entertainment, traits that continue to position MotoGP as one of the most thrilling motorsports on the planet.

With the new five-year extension, both parties aim to amplify their reach and connect MotoGP with even broader global audiences.

Motul’s Chief Brand and Communication Officer, Andreea Culcea, highlighted the brand’s commitment to motorsport excellence, stating: “The renewal of our partnership with MotoGP demonstrates our long-term commitment to competition and innovation. Being part of the world’s premier motorcycle racing championship allows us to embody what it means to be a co-creator of performance working alongside the very best to continually push the limits of technology and passion.”

Dorna Sports Chief Commercial Officer, Dan Rossomondo, expressed enthusiasm for the extended collaboration: “We’re happy to continue working with Motul. They are a longstanding partner and bring more than sponsorship to the sport – together we’ve created exciting fan events, focused campaigns, and launched some innovative products. Grands Prix like the season finale in Valencia, with Motul as title sponsor, are a blueprint for what we want to see going forward – a weekend full of different activities that leaves no doubt Valencia was the place to be. We look forward to another step in this partnership and working with Motul to spread MotoGP broadly.”

The renewed agreement promises even greater collaboration and fan experience enhancements as MotoGP and Motul continue strengthening one of the sport’s most impactful partnerships.
